Transaction 3bda832722deb78532ce7d07b4a148dc7cc128b0d0aca4c713b5048fcd613f1e

block
e5262992565f54e8cd144a98ad0790dd11f11538febf98b86fbfa1060568ec13

1 Input

24 Outputs